Susan Oliver

American actress, author, aviator (1932-1990).

Born February 13th, 1932 in New York City.

Died May 10th, 1990 at 58 years old in Woodland Hills (lung cancer).

Occupations
actor, aircraft pilot, film actor, film director, screenwriter, stage actor, television actor
